7 Ways to Find Your Phone Number on Android Devices

1. Enter a Special Code

If your SIM card is inserted in your phone, you can easily obtain your mobile number by using a special code. This method is completely free, and you don’t even need to leave the comfort of your home. Each network provider offers a unique code that you can call or send a text message to, which will display your number on your device’s screen. Here are the codes for some popular networks:

  • Vodafone: Dial *#100# and press send.
  • EE: Text NUMBER to 150.
  • O2: Text NUMBER to 2020.
  • Asda Mobile: Text MY NUMBER to 2732.

If you struggle with remembering your mobile number, you can save this special code in your contacts for quick access whenever you need to share your number.

2. Call a Friend

This technique has been used for decades. Simply call or text a friend, family member, or someone nearby, and your number will appear on their screen. You can also ask them to text your number back to you or call you back, and you’ll instantly see your number. Keep in mind that this method relies on the responsiveness of the person you contact.

3. Call Customer Services

Contact your network provider’s customer services and ask them for your mobile number. In most cases, when you call customer services, your details, including your phone number, will appear on their screens. However, this may not be the case if you’re calling from a different phone, such as your home phone. 

In such situations, it’s advisable to write down your SIM card number in case you are asked for it.

4. Check Your Phone Settings

You can also find your phone number through the Settings menu. Follow these steps on your Android: Settings > About phone/device > Status/phone identity > Network.

5. Look in Your Contacts

Android devices allow you to find your mobile number in your Contacts. Open the Contacts application and scroll to the top of the list. Next, look for the ‘ME’ contact. Your phone number will be displayed here, along with any additional contact details. 

Keep in mind that menus may vary slightly on Android phones, so you might need to explore a bit to find your number.

6. Check Your SIM Card Packaging

If you need to find your SIM card number, check the packaging in which the SIM card was supplied. The number may be printed on the packaging. If you don’t have the original packaging, you’ll need to remove the SIM card from your mobile phone to find the number.

7. Visit a Store

If none of the methods above help you find your mobile number, consider visiting the retail store of the network provider you are connected to. The staff at retail stores are customer-focused and will be happy to assist you in finding your phone number.
